If the Quillhaven bloom filter reports a false-positive rate above 2%, plugin reads against the Marrowstone key-value store will show elevated miss latency. Rebuild the filter with the resize job rather than tuning hash counts; plugins should back off during the rebuild window. Before filing a report, confirm the filter snapshot you tested against by quoting the token below.

session token of kahog-bahif = htk9_f63daec35

## Break-Glass Access: Sweepster Orphan Sweeper

Sweepster scans the Fernlake cluster nightly for orphaned volumes, dangling load balancers, and unattached IPs left behind by failed deploys. If the sweeper itself wedges and its control account locks out, on-call must use break-glass access to restart it manually. This requires the emergency operator role on the Fernlake admin plane, granted only during an active incident. Log the incident number before proceeding. To unlock the emergency role, enter the recovery passphrase below.

unlock words, bawef-kahap: sorax-sorir-quenys-aldok

Hello plugin developers,

We have identified that the Fernwick Editor's shared autocomplete index rebuilds slowly when plugins register large symbol tables at startup. Until release 4.2 ships, please defer bulk registrations until after the `editor.ready` event, and batch entries in groups of 500 or fewer. Plugins that register eagerly may see completion delays of several seconds on cold start. We will publish updated guidance next week. For verification, reference the build token below.

session token of kahag-bawip = htk6_729d08

## Tuning

Flagpost controls rollout pace per cohort. Defaults are conservative; most teams never touch them. If you change anything, change one knob at a time and watch the Brimley dashboard for 30 minutes before the next step. Ramp intervals shorter than 5 minutes are blocked by the scheduler. Kill-switch latency is non-negotiable and not tunable. The constants below are what ship in production.

limits module of bahap-yaweg:
BUDGETS = {
    "praion": 741,
    "istax": 629,
    "holdor": 926,
    "ulaion": 219,
    "gorwyn": 412,
}